:root{--ink:#121417;--muted:#59636f;--line:#dde3ea;--paper:#f5f6f2;--panel:#ffffff;--brand:#0f5f58;--brand-strong:#073d38;--accent:#b88746;--ok:#1f7a4d;--warn:#a65418;--danger:#b42318;--shadow:0 18px 42px rgba(18,20,23,0.12)}*{box-sizing:border-box}html{scroll-behavior:smooth}body{margin:0;background:var(--paper);color:var(--ink);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}img,svg{max-width:100%}a{color:inherit;text-decoration:none}button,input,select,textarea{font:inherit}button{cursor:pointer}.site-shell{min-height:100vh}.topbar{position:-webkit-sticky;position:sticky;top:0;z-index:20;border-bottom:1px solid rgba(18,20,23,.08);background:rgba(255,255,255,.94);-webkit-backdrop-filter:blur(14px);backdrop-filter:blur(14px)}.section-inner,.topbar-inner{width:min(1180px,calc(100% - 32px));margin:0 auto}.topbar-inner{display:flex;min-height:72px;align-items:center;gap:24px}.brand-lockup{display:inline-flex;min-width:0;flex:0 0 auto;align-items:center;gap:10px;font-weight:900}.brand-mark{display:grid;width:38px;height:38px;place-items:center;border-radius:8px;background:var(--brand-strong);color:white;font-size:13px;letter-spacing:0}.nav-links{display:flex;min-width:0;align-items:center;gap:20px;color:var(--muted);font-size:14px;font-weight:700}.nav-links a:hover{color:var(--ink)}.button,.ghost-button{display:inline-flex;min-height:44px;max-width:100%;align-items:center;justify-content:center;gap:8px;border-radius:8px;border:1px solid transparent;padding:0 16px;font-weight:800;text-align:center}.button{background:var(--brand);color:white;box-shadow:0 12px 28px rgba(15,95,88,.18)}.button:hover{background:var(--brand-strong)}.ghost-button{border-color:var(--line);background:white}.topbar-inner>.button{margin-left:auto}.hero{overflow:hidden;padding:76px 0 58px;background:linear-gradient(120deg,rgba(9,24,23,.92),rgba(9,24,23,.66) 46%,rgba(9,24,23,.28)),url(https://images.unsplash.com/photo-1524592094714-0f0654e20314?auto=format&fit=crop&w=1800&q=85) 50% /cover;color:white}.hero-grid{display:grid;grid-template-columns:minmax(0,.95fr) minmax(340px,.5fr);grid-gap:42px;gap:42px;align-items:center}.hero-copy{max-width:820px}.eyebrow{display:inline-flex;align-items:center;gap:8px;color:var(--brand);font-size:12px;font-weight:900;text-transform:uppercase}.hero .eyebrow,.page-title .eyebrow{color:#9be2d9}.hero h1,.page-title h1{margin:14px 0 18px;font-size:clamp(42px,6vw,78px);line-height:.96;letter-spacing:0}.hero p,.page-title p{max-width:720px;margin:0;color:rgba(255,255,255,.78);font-size:19px;line-height:1.62}.hero-actions{display:flex;flex-wrap:wrap;gap:12px;margin-top:28px}.hero .ghost-button{border-color:rgba(255,255,255,.32);background:rgba(255,255,255,.12);color:white}.hero-proof{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:12px;gap:12px;max-width:760px;margin-top:34px}.admin-panel,.detail-panel,.form-panel,.listing-card,.metric,.package-card,.trust-item{border:1px solid rgba(18,20,23,.09);border-radius:8px;background:var(--panel)}.trust-item{padding:16px;background:rgba(255,255,255,.14);color:white;-webkit-backdrop-filter:blur(12px);backdrop-filter:blur(12px)}.trust-item strong{display:block;margin-bottom:5px;font-size:24px}.trust-item span{color:rgba(255,255,255,.74);font-size:13px;line-height:1.4}.hero-market-panel{border:1px solid rgba(255,255,255,.22);border-radius:8px;background:rgba(255,255,255,.94);color:var(--ink);padding:22px;box-shadow:var(--shadow)}.hero-market-panel:before{display:block;width:100%;aspect-ratio:4/3;margin-bottom:18px;border-radius:8px;background:linear-gradient(0deg,rgba(15,95,88,.26),rgba(15,95,88,.02)),url(https://images.unsplash.com/photo-1509048191080-d2e2678e1efb?auto=format&fit=crop&w=900&q=85) 50% /cover;content:""}.panel-head{display:flex;align-items:flex-end;justify-content:space-between;gap:12px}.hero-market-panel strong{display:block;margin-top:4px;font-size:25px}.hero-score-card{display:grid;grid-gap:4px;gap:4px;margin-top:16px;border-radius:8px;background:#101820;color:white;padding:14px}.hero-score-card span{color:rgba(255,255,255,.65);font-size:12px;font-weight:800;text-transform:uppercase}.section{padding:66px 0}.section.alt{background:white}.sell-page-section,.value-section{background:#eef4f2}.section-header{display:flex;align-items:flex-end;justify-content:space-between;gap:24px;margin-bottom:28px}.section-header h2{max-width:720px;margin:0;font-size:clamp(28px,3vw,44px);line-height:1.06}.page-title{padding:70px 0 42px;background:#101820;color:white}.checks-rail,.service-matrix{display:grid;grid-template-columns:repeat(3,1fr);border:1px solid rgba(18,20,23,.12);border-radius:8px;background:white}.check-item,.service-item{padding:26px}.check-item:not(:last-child),.service-item:not(:last-child){border-right:1px solid rgba(18,20,23,.1)}.check-number{display:grid;width:38px;height:38px;place-items:center;border-radius:999px;background:var(--brand);color:white;font-weight:900}.check-item svg,.package-card svg,.service-item svg{color:var(--accent)}.check-item h3,.package-card h3,.service-item h3{margin:16px 0 8px;font-size:22px}.check-item p,.detail-muted,.package-card p,.service-item p{color:var(--muted);line-height:1.55}.listing-grid,.metrics-grid,.package-grid{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:20px;gap:20px}.listing-card{overflow:hidden;box-shadow:0 12px 28px rgba(18,20,23,.06);transition:transform .16s ease,box-shadow .16s ease,border-color .16s ease}.listing-card:hover{transform:translateY(-3px);border-color:rgba(15,95,88,.34);box-shadow:0 18px 38px rgba(18,20,23,.12)}.listing-image-wrap{position:relative;display:block;overflow:hidden}.listing-image-wrap:after{position:absolute;inset:auto 0 0;height:44%;background:linear-gradient(0deg,rgba(0,0,0,.62),transparent);content:""}.listing-card img{display:block;width:100%;aspect-ratio:4/3;object-fit:cover}.listing-price-overlay{position:absolute;right:14px;bottom:14px;z-index:1;color:white;font-size:24px;font-weight:900;text-align:right;text-shadow:0 2px 10px rgba(0,0,0,.28)}.listing-body{padding:18px}.admin-row,.badge-row,.form-row,.listing-topline{display:flex;align-items:center;gap:10px;flex-wrap:wrap}.listing-topline{justify-content:space-between;margin-bottom:12px}.listing-card h3{margin:0 0 5px;font-size:20px;line-height:1.2;overflow-wrap:anywhere}.listing-subtitle{color:var(--muted);font-size:14px;font-weight:750;overflow-wrap:anywhere}.listing-card .detail-muted{display:-webkit-box;min-height:48px;margin:12px 0 14px;overflow:hidden;-webkit-box-orient:vertical;-webkit-line-clamp:2;font-size:14px}.listing-facts{display:grid;grid-template-columns:repeat(3,minmax(0,1fr));grid-gap:8px;gap:8px;margin:14px 0}.listing-facts span{display:flex;min-height:42px;align-items:center;justify-content:center;gap:5px;border:1px solid #e4e8eb;border-radius:8px;padding:6px;color:#3f4852;font-size:12px;font-weight:800;text-align:center}.listing-assurance{display:grid;grid-template-columns:auto minmax(0,1fr);grid-gap:10px;gap:10px;align-items:center;border-top:1px solid #eceff2;padding-top:14px}.listing-assurance strong,.reseller-score strong{display:inline-flex;align-items:center;gap:5px;color:var(--brand);font-size:22px}.listing-assurance span,.reseller-score span{color:var(--muted);font-size:13px;line-height:1.35}.badge{display:inline-flex;min-height:26px;align-items:center;gap:6px;border:1px solid rgba(15,95,88,.14);border-radius:999px;background:#eef6f4;color:var(--brand-strong);padding:0 10px;font-size:11px;font-weight:850;text-transform:uppercase}.badge.orange{border-color:rgba(184,135,70,.24);background:#fff5e9;color:#8a5416}.badge.green{border-color:rgba(31,122,77,.16);background:#edf8f1;color:var(--ok)}.filters{display:grid;grid-template-columns:1.3fr repeat(4,1fr);grid-gap:12px;gap:12px;margin:28px 0 0}.field input,.field select,.field textarea,.filters input,.filters select{width:100%;min-height:46px;border:1px solid var(--line);border-radius:8px;background:white;color:var(--ink);padding:10px 12px;font-size:16px}.filters input,.filters select{border-color:rgba(255,255,255,.22);background:rgba(255,255,255,.1);color:white;font-weight:750}.filters input::placeholder{color:rgba(255,255,255,.64)}.filters select option{color:var(--ink)}.field{display:grid;grid-gap:7px;gap:7px}.field label{color:#323842;font-size:13px;font-weight:760}.field textarea{min-height:110px;resize:vertical}.field input:focus,.field select:focus,.field textarea:focus{outline:3px solid rgba(15,95,88,.14);border-color:var(--brand)}.admin-panel,.detail-panel,.form-panel,.metric,.package-card{padding:22px;box-shadow:0 10px 26px rgba(18,20,23,.06)}.admin-panel h3,.detail-panel h2,.form-panel h2{margin-top:0}.form-grid{display:grid;grid-template-columns:repeat(2,1fr);grid-gap:16px;gap:16px}.full-span{grid-column:1/-1}.detail-grid,.sell-layout{display:grid;grid-template-columns:minmax(0,1.1fr) minmax(360px,.6fr);grid-gap:36px;gap:36px;align-items:start}.sell-process{display:grid;grid-gap:0;gap:0}.sell-process-step{display:grid;grid-template-columns:44px minmax(0,1fr);grid-gap:18px;gap:18px}.sell-process-marker{display:grid;width:44px;height:44px;place-items:center;border-radius:999px;background:var(--brand);color:white}.sell-process-body{min-height:116px;border-bottom:1px solid rgba(18,20,23,.12);padding:0 0 24px}.sell-process-step:last-child .sell-process-body{border-bottom:0}.sell-process-body small{color:var(--brand);font-weight:900}.sell-process-body h3{margin:6px 0 8px;font-size:24px}.sell-process-body p{margin:0;color:var(--muted);font-size:17px;line-height:1.55}.sell-intake{position:-webkit-sticky;position:sticky;top:96px}.sell-form .form-grid{grid-template-columns:1fr}.sell-form .badge,.sell-form .button{width:100%}.sell-form-note{margin:16px 0 0;border-left:3px solid var(--accent);padding-left:12px;color:var(--muted);font-size:13px;line-height:1.45}.signup-status{width:100%;margin:14px 0 0;white-space:normal}.detail-hero img{width:100%;height:560px;object-fit:cover;border-radius:8px;box-shadow:var(--shadow)}.thumb-grid{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:10px;gap:10px;margin-top:10px}.thumb-grid img{width:100%;aspect-ratio:4/3;object-fit:cover;border-radius:8px}.detail-panel+.detail-panel{margin-top:14px}.price{font-size:28px;font-weight:900}.admin-list,.spec-list{display:grid;grid-gap:12px;gap:12px;padding:0;margin:16px 0 0;list-style:none}.admin-list li,.spec-list li{display:flex;justify-content:space-between;gap:18px;border-bottom:1px solid #edf0f4;padding-bottom:10px}.admin-list li>*,.spec-list li>*{min-width:0;overflow-wrap:anywhere}.admin-list li strong,.spec-list li strong{text-align:right}.admin-grid{display:grid;grid-template-columns:1.1fr .9fr;grid-gap:18px;gap:18px;align-items:start}.admin-panel:first-child,.admin-panel:nth-child(2){grid-column:span 2}.admin-row{justify-content:space-between;align-items:flex-start;border-top:1px solid #edf0f4;padding:12px 0}.admin-row:first-of-type{border-top:0}.admin-row div{display:grid;grid-gap:5px;gap:5px}.admin-score{min-width:118px;justify-items:end;text-align:right}.admin-row strong{display:block}.admin-row span{color:var(--muted);font-size:13px}.admin-login-wrap{display:grid;min-height:360px;place-items:start center}.admin-login-panel{width:min(460px,100%)}.admin-login-panel .form-grid{grid-template-columns:1fr}.admin-logout-form{margin-top:20px}.metric strong{display:block;font-size:32px}.metric span{color:var(--muted);line-height:1.55}.footer{border-top:1px solid rgba(18,20,23,.08);padding:34px 0;color:var(--muted)}.footer-inner{display:flex;justify-content:space-between;gap:18px;flex-wrap:wrap}@media (max-width:940px){.admin-grid,.detail-grid,.hero-grid,.sell-layout{grid-template-columns:1fr}.checks-rail,.filters,.hero-proof,.listing-grid,.metrics-grid,.package-grid,.service-matrix{grid-template-columns:repeat(2,minmax(0,1fr))}.filters input{grid-column:1/-1}.sell-intake{position:static}.admin-panel:first-child,.admin-panel:nth-child(2){grid-column:auto}}@media (max-width:680px){.topbar-inner{display:grid;grid-template-columns:1fr;grid-gap:8px;gap:8px;min-height:auto;padding:9px 0 8px}.brand-lockup{width:100%;justify-content:center;font-size:16px}.brand-mark{width:32px;height:32px;font-size:11px}.nav-links{grid-column:1/-1;grid-row:auto;gap:8px;overflow-x:auto;padding:2px 0 4px;scrollbar-width:none;white-space:nowrap}.nav-links::-webkit-scrollbar{display:none}.nav-links a{flex:0 0 auto;border:1px solid rgba(18,20,23,.1);border-radius:999px;background:#f7f8f5;padding:8px 11px;font-size:13px}.topbar-inner>.button{display:none}.hero{padding:34px 0 28px;background-position:58%}.hero h1,.page-title h1{margin:12px 0 14px;font-size:34px;line-height:1.02}.hero p,.page-title p{font-size:16px;line-height:1.5}.checks-rail,.filters,.form-grid,.hero-actions,.hero-proof,.listing-grid,.metrics-grid,.package-grid,.service-matrix,.thumb-grid{grid-template-columns:1fr}.hero-actions{display:grid;grid-gap:10px;gap:10px;margin-top:22px}.hero-actions .button,.hero-actions .ghost-button{width:100%;min-height:48px}.hero-proof{gap:10px;margin-top:22px}.trust-item{padding:13px}.trust-item strong{font-size:21px}.admin-panel,.detail-panel,.form-panel,.hero-market-panel,.metric,.package-card{padding:16px}.panel-head,.section-header{align-items:flex-start;flex-direction:column}.section-header{gap:14px}.section-header .ghost-button{width:100%}.section{padding:46px 0}.page-title{padding:42px 0 30px}.check-item,.service-item{padding:18px}.check-item:not(:last-child),.service-item:not(:last-child){border-right:0;border-bottom:1px solid rgba(18,20,23,.1)}.detail-hero img{height:auto;aspect-ratio:4/3}.listing-facts{grid-template-columns:1fr}.listing-price-overlay{right:12px;bottom:12px;max-width:calc(100% - 24px);font-size:21px}.listing-body{padding:16px}.listing-card h3{font-size:19px}.listing-assurance{align-items:flex-start}.form-grid{gap:13px}.field{gap:6px}.field label{font-size:12px}.field input,.field select,.field textarea{min-height:48px}.field textarea{min-height:98px}.form-row{align-items:stretch;flex-direction:column}.form-row .badge,.form-row .button{width:100%}.sell-process-step{grid-template-columns:36px minmax(0,1fr);gap:13px}.sell-process-marker{width:36px;height:36px}.sell-process-body{min-height:0;padding-bottom:20px}.sell-process-body h3{font-size:20px}.sell-process-body p{font-size:15px}.admin-list li,.spec-list li{gap:10px}.price{font-size:25px;overflow-wrap:anywhere}}@media (max-width:430px){.section-inner,.topbar-inner{width:min(100% - 24px,1180px)}.nav-links{margin-right:-12px;padding-right:12px}.hero h1,.page-title h1{font-size:30px}.hero-market-panel strong{font-size:21px}.badge{min-height:28px;padding:0 9px}.badge-row,.listing-topline{gap:7px}.admin-list li,.spec-list li{align-items:flex-start;flex-direction:column}.admin-list li strong,.spec-list li strong{text-align:left}}